What Exactly Is a Loft Style Apartment?
Apartments come in many varieties. Among these, the so-called ‘Loft Apartment’ usually features higher ceilings, and larger windows, and frequently includes industrial design elements.

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Blount Street?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Blount Street Studio Apartments | $1,569 | $1,150 | $5,282 |
Blount Street 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,012 | $1,130 | $5,659 |
Blount Street 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,036 | $1,625 | $7,653 |
Blount Street 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,401 | $1,765 | $7,515 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Loft Blount Street Apartments
What is the Cheapest Loft apartment in Blount Street?
Currently the most affordable Loft Apartment in Blount Street is at The Edison Lofts Apartments listed at $1,275.
How much is the average rent for a Loft Blount Street Apartment?
The average rent for a Loft Apartment in Blount Street is $2,276.
What is the largest Loft Blount Street Apartment for rent?
Today's Loft apartment with the most square footage in Blount Street is a 1,870 square feet unit starting from $1,275 at The Edison Lofts Apartments.
What is the average size for Blount Street Loft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Loft rental in Blount Street is currently at 549 sq ft.
